Changes: 
 editobj (0.5.7-9) unstable; urgency=low
 .
   * QA upload.
   * Switch from cbds to dh.
   * Remove superfluous build-dependencies.
   * Drop no_bytecompilation.patch, no longer needed.
   * Add dependency on python-tk.
   * Replace site-packages with *-packages to fix FTBFS with Python 2.6
     (closes: #571208)
   * Bump standards version to 3.8.4 (no changes needed).
